N’Keal Harry delivers a message for the doubters

Harry said the same thing. The wideout took to his Instagram to deliver a message.

“Quick to talk but let’s see how quick they’ll be to bite that tongue #LFG,” the caption read.

The 2019 first-round pick missed the first 10 weeks of the 2019 season. He was placed on injured reserve. Harry five (of seven) games during the second-half of the season. He finished with 12 receptions for 105 yards and two receiving touchdowns. The 22-year-old will have great success in silencing New England doubters as the 2020 season gets going.
